Output 25b5e217d07f358a23ac09f1ed8fe50d7db11c9912481d4ea723c5194246fdda:0

value
24380109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ad1968eb0b421984b615bb605a31cb1aa969f75e OP_EQUAL
address
3HUHGEgsXM1R5RYiYKnennmrbUKQ2zJjKq
transaction
25b5e217d07f358a23ac09f1ed8fe50d7db11c9912481d4ea723c5194246fdda
spent
true